About the Team

ACCEL Schools is hiring a highly qualified Kindergarten Teacher at Canton College Preparatory School in Canton, Ohio dedicated to providing a superior education for all students. We are seeking teachers who are passionate and dedicated to bringing the curriculum to life for each student. We want our teachers to be excited to create a positive classroom environment that prioritizes student learning and social-emotional development.

Be part of the difference at Canton College Preparatory School Celebrating 10 years of service to the Stark County community, Canton College Prep is a public charter school for K-8 students with an emphasis on project-based learning and social-emotional wellbeing. Located on a beautifully restored campus near the historic Arts District, the school consistently ranks among the highest performing schools in the city. Canton College Preparatory School is part of ACCEL Schools, an established network of public charter schools serving K-12 students throughout the United States since 2014.

About the Opportunity:

Responsibilities of the Teacher include to-

  • Prepare and deliver lesson plans with the ability to modify accordingly during the school year
  • Differentiate instruction to meet the needs of all students
  • Maintain accurate and complete records of students' progress and development
  • Utilize research-based best practices in daily planning and classroom instruction
  • Manage student behavior in the classroom
  • Create a positive classroom environment for students to learn in
  • Utilize school approved curricula that reflects the diverse educational, cultural, and linguistic backgrounds of the students
  • Implement school-wide culture expectations and norms
  • Communicate and meet with families regarding the academic and social-emotional growth of their child
  • Incorporate technology skills into daily classroom practice to support learning
  • Participate in the planning and implementation of non-instructional activities, as needed
  • Collaborate and communicate effectively with colleagues
  • Perform other duties as assigned

About You:

  • Active and current state of Ohio teaching license in appropriate content area
  • Bachelor's degree in education or related field
  • High level of comfort working in a growth-focused coaching environment based on frequent observations, debriefs, action planning, and progress monitoring
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
  • Ability to properly manage confidential information
  • Able to supervise students of various ages in different school settings (playground, cafeteria, etc.)
  • Ability to pass federal and state criminal background checks
  • Experience working within an urban environment
